Singer, sitcom star and stage queen Vanessa Williams joins the show. Over tuna tostadas and butternut squash salad, Vanessa tells me about repeatedly having to prove herself across careers – from Miss America and the controversy that forced her resignation, to building success in music, Broadway and television – meanwhile, dealing withjudgement, racism and being underestimated as a performer. We also reminisce about her iconic role as Wilhelmina Slater in ‘Ugly Betty,’ her chemistry with costar Michael Urie, and why it stands out as one of her favorite jobs to date. Also, we get into her role as Miranda Priestly in The Devil Wears Prada musical, now on the West End. This episode was recorded at Flute at the Broadwick Soho in London.
